Why Visit Goa?
Goa is India’s most sought-after travel destination, attracting millions of domestic and international tourists annually. From water sports to heritage walks, beach parties to wellness retreats, Goa offers a wide range of experiences.
- Over 100 km of coastline with famous beaches like Baga, Calangute, and Palolem
- Rich colonial history and architecture with old churches and forts
- Vibrant nightlife in North Goa with clubs, beach parties, and casinos
- Peaceful South Goa for those who prefer relaxation and nature
- Delicious Goan cuisine with a blend of Indian and Portuguese flavors

Best Areas to Stay in Goa

🌊 North Goa: Party and Adventure
- Popular Beaches: Baga, Anjuna, Calangute, Vagator
- Best For: Nightlife, water sports, backpackers, youth
🏝️ South Goa: Peace and Luxury
- Popular Beaches: Palolem, Colva, Agonda, Cavelossim
- Best For: Couples, families, relaxation, luxury stays
🏙️ Panaji: The Capital
- Highlights: Fontainhas Latin Quarter, casinos, river cruise
- Best For: Culture enthusiasts, city lovers
🏞️ Old Goa: Historical Sites
- Must Visit: Basilica of Bom Jesus, Se Cathedral
- Best For: Religious travelers, heritage explorers

Best Time to Book a Hotel in Goa
🌞 Peak Season (Nov–Feb)
- Ideal weather, beach parties, Christmas & New Year events
- Prices are highest, but experiences are unforgettable
🌦️ Off-Season (Jun–Sep)
- Monsoon magic, fewer crowds
- Heavy discounts on hotels, peaceful surroundings
🌸 Shoulder Season (Mar–May)
- Hot but great for budget travelers
- Moderate crowds, deals on hotels and flights
